A flexible mortgage is a concept which made its way to the UK mortgage sector in 1995. Prior to that, the concept was quite popular in Australian mortgage market and is also referred to as the Australian Mortgage. Since the induction, a flexible mortgage as a notion has received a probing reaction, with no definite patronage. But despite this, the schema didn’t fade; rather it prevailed and established its roots deep into the mortgage market. Overall, investing is a great way to build wealth or a ‘nest egg’ for your retirement. If you invest regular amounts of money on a consistent basis over a long period of time, you are more likely to be successful in reaching your financial goals. By knowing just a few investing basics, you can get started with a variety of income options.

Whether you decide to invest in stocks, bonds, short-term investments – or all three – it is best not to go at it alone.
